Mortensen named to president’s list
Jared Mortensen, of Morgan Hill, has been named to the 2023-24 winter term president's list at Oregon Institute of Technology. Mortensen studies Environmental Science. Recipients of the honor achieved a 3.70 grade-point average and above.
